    Yes most states DO charge sales tax on coins. SOme have an exemption over a certain amount and some I think about 15 states do not charge sales tax on coins.

    It does apply to individuals in KY and IN. It shows up on your state income tax form. There is a line on there that asks for the total amount of goods and services you have purchased by mail or online out of state through the year and then you pay the use tax on that amount. Typically the use tax % is the same as the sales tax %. If you check over your state income tax form you will probably find it on there.
